New Zealand Tightens Visa Rules for Indians: Only Passport Office Police Clearance Certificates Now Valid

Starting December 1, 2025, Indian nationals applying for a New Zealand visa will need to follow stricter documentation rules. Immigration New Zealand has announced that only police clearance certificates (PCCs) issued by a Regional Passport Office (RPO) under India’s Ministry of External Affairs will now be accepted.

The change is aimed at standardising background checks, improving verification, and cutting down on delays caused by inconsistent paperwork submitted from local police offices in India.

What Was the Old Rule?

Earlier, Indian applicants could submit police clearance certificates issued either by a Deputy Commissioner’s or Superintendent of Police’s office, or directly from their local police station.
